iPad 2 rumors clearing up: Thinner, lighter, front camera

We knew there would be an iPad 2 as soon as the first one came out. Ever since then we’ve heard countless rumors on what the feature set would be. Clearing some of the confusion is an article from the Wall Street Journal. In it we get some solid details on what to expect from this second generation Apple tablet. WSJ says that the iPad 2 (or whatever Apple will call it) thinner, lighter and will have a front-facing camera for Facetime chatting and the like....

Kinect busted open, tech explained

That rad techwhore website T3 was invited by Microsoft to see how their motion-sensing tech is created. T3 went to the Redmond HQ and took some pictures of the system’s innards. They’ve also posted a full rundown of how the whole shebang works, if you’re interested. They go into detail on how themovement tracking works. It uses a laser projector to send beams into your field of play, and then the camera separates you from your living room....

Kingdom Hearts: Birth By Sleep gets Western release date

Square Enix has today announced the release date forKingdom Hearts: Birth by Sleep. The PSP iteration of this classic (if highly convoluted and increasingly abstract) action RPG series will be available for the consumption of roundeyes on August 05, 2025. Europeans will get it on September 10. The game will also get an obligatory PSP bundle, as seemingly every single major PSP game seems to do. A silver PSP-3000, a 4GB memory stick, an unannounced movie (notKHrelated) and the game itself will be part of an exclusive GameStop set....
